Product Navigation

Repair MDB File (Corrupted, Inaccessible, and Unrecognized)


MDB file corrupts due use of faulty networking hardware, opening, and saving .mdb in another program, interrupted write operation and many more. To repair MDB file and fix corruption issues using free in-built utility Compact and Repair in MS Access. You will find a details and comprehensive guide to repair MDB file with or without Microsoft Access environment.

What is MDB File?


MDB is a Microsoft Access Database file used to store tables and records. This is inbuilt database file format supported by MS Access 2003. But later versions of Microsoft Access use ACCDB file format. MDB file contains all database queries, tables, and data that can be used to link to data from other files, like HTML & XML and applications, Excel and share point. It provides an Open Database Connectivity(ODBC) to the users so that users can set up their own database. No knowledge of database administration is required for creating own db.

There are certain points that you should know. Let us explore:

  • Structure: It supports tabular structure (rows and columns) to store data. Here each cloumn specifies specific fields and rows contains record values.
  • MDB Storage Type: It act as container to store tables, forms , queries, macros, reports, and modules in the MS Access database.
  • Relationship in Database: Microsoft Access uses relational database management systems (RDBS). It is quite easy to create and manage relationship between tables.
  • Multiple User Access: It supports multi-user access at the same time.
  • Corruption and Size Limitation: Microsoft Access 2003 and earlier version provides size limit to MDB file. Once size reaches to maximum limit, the file get corrupted. In this case you have to repair MDB file and make it healthy.

Microsoft Access Database Versions


There are some versions of Access db that use MDB file format by default, like Access 95, 97, 2000 & 2003. But in 2007, Microsoft Access introduced a new file format that is ACCDB and it also worked with the Access 2010, 2007 & 2010 both are also compatible with the older MDB file format. Corruption can be occurred in any of the file. In all these cases you have to perform the MDB repair steps.

Data Formats Supported by MS Access MDB File:


  • Text(Delimited)
  • Text(Fixed Width)
  • Rich Text Format
  • HTML documents
  • Excel workbooks
  • Windows SharePoint Services
  • Outlook
  • Microsoft Internet Database Connector
  • Microsoft Active Server Pages
  • XML files
  • Paradox
  • dBASE

How to Open MDB File?


Some programs are listed that can easily open MDB file. But once the MDB file is corrupted or inaccessible then non of these program can open it. In this case first repair MDB file and make it healthy and then open.

  • Using Ms Access Database: Install Ms Access to open and edit the MDB file .
  • Notepad: It is used tom open and edit text only type MDB file .
  • Microsoft Excel: Users can import data of MDB File to access to open and access file. But user data after importing will be saved in spreadsheet format.
  • Third Party Tool: It is a free program to open & edit the MDB file and the users can use it without installing MS Access.

Symptoms of MDB File Corruption


  • #Deleted appears in certain records .
  • User is unable to open MDB File

Reasons of MDB File Corruption and Solution?


MDB file corrupts due to issues in hardware and software .

  • Hardware Issues :Sometimes the hardware of your system is not working and it fails to store & transfer data to your Access database. This corrupts the database and user need to repair the mdb file. Hardware issue occurs due to corrupt storage media ,power failure and use of faulty networking device.
    • Use of corrupt Data Storage Device : Storage media devices like pen drive, hard drive get corrupted due to virus attack , formatting errors , bad sectors and use of damaged power cable . Corrupted Data storage device also corrupts the stored MDB file.
    • Faulty Networking Device : This occurs when you want to access the Access database that exist on the server & you try to access it from a client system, through network links. But due to some reasons the network links have some problems, then the remote access of the MDB database gets corrupted due to use of faulty devices such as network interface cards, network cabling, routers, and hubs and many more. And user need to repair MDB file.
    • Power Failure : It occurs when the process to access the MDB database, is going on then it may corrupt the db file and user need to fix corrupt MDB file .

There are many techniques to repair MDB file and then recover or reduce the Access database corruption issues. For example, always use the well founded hardware devices because good devices can minimize the chances of data corruption. And with the help of good devices user can easily restore MDB file.

  • Software Issues : MDB database Access gets corrupted due to software related issues such as incorrect file system recovery, invalid or useless data, virus attack, improper shut down of MS Access, opening and saving MDB file in another program, interrupted write operations .

Solutions to Repair MDB File


Some time it is become quite challenging to repair corrupted or inaccessible MDB file. But there are multiple solutions avaialble, that a user can try to repair MDB file and make it accessible. Some of the methods are explain in below section:

Solution-1 Repair MDB File Manually Using Compact & Repair Utility

Microsoft Access provides a useful built-in utility that helps to repair access database file . Follow steps to use free utility:

  • Take backup of corrupt database (.mdb) file.
  • Delete the .ldb file if it is present.
    Note : The .ldb file contains information about which records are locked in a shared database and by whom.
  • Run the Compact and Repair utility to repair MDB file.
    • For MS Access 2003 Users
      • Go to Tools menu, select Database Utilities.
      • hen Choose Compact and Repair Database option.
    • MS Access 2007 Users
      • Click on Office button.
      • Select Manage.
      • Choose Compact and Repair Database option.
    • MS Access 2010 Users
      • Click on Office tab.
      • Select Compact and Repair option.

Solution-2: Repair MDB File Using Third-Party Software

Another solution to repair MDB file is the use of third party tool Access Recovery by SysTools that will help you for MDB Recovery instantly. This will help you to repair Access MDB file & help users to restore permanently deleted MDB data.

Steps to Repair MDB File Using SysTools Software

Download for Windows Purchase Now

  • Step-1: Download and Install the MDB Repair Tool on your system and browse the corrupted MDB file into software using Browse option.

    repair corrupt MDB file

  • Step-2:After adding MDB file into software pannel hit the Recover button to scan the browsed MDB file for fixing corruption, damaged, and inaccessible issues.

    mdb file repair

  • Step-3:Now the MDB repair tool will list all the tables after completing the scan process. You can explore and preview data by selecting the table. After that click on Export button.

    repair mdb file without access

  • Step-4:Select a export option from MS Access (.accdb), MS Access (.mdb), CSV. For this coose corresponding radio button. After that choose export options Only Schema or Schema and Data radio button. After doing all these hit Export/Save button.

    repair access mdb file

  • Step-5:Now your corrupted, inaccessible, or damaged MDB file has been scaned and changed into healthy file. Repair MDB file process is completed, the tool will show you success report.

    repair mdb file without access

Conclusion


Use free utility Compact and Repair ustility to repair Access MDB file. Built-in access recovery option fails to repair MDB file then use a third party MDB repair tool to restore MDB file.